- `KIRA_RELEASE_EXEC_CONFIG` string with `json` config to pass to [`@semantic-release/exec`](https://github.com/semantic-release/exec). Related docs on [why](https://semantic-release.gitbook.io/semantic-release/support/faq#how-can-i-use-a-npm-build-script-that-requires-the-package-jsons-version) would you possibly need this
- `KIRA_RELEASE_REPLACE_CONFIG` string with `json` config of how to [bump version numbers](https://github.com/google/semantic-release-replace-plugin) in a project definition file, example: `KIRA_RELEASE_REPLACE_CONFIG='{ "project": "package.json", "from": "\"version\": \".*\"", "to": "\"version\": \"${nextRelease.version}\"" }'`
- `KIRA_RELEASE_BRANCHES` [to semantic release branches](https://semantic-release.gitbook.io/semantic-release/usage/configuration#branches) default: `['master', 'main']`
- `GITLAB_URL` to change the GitLab location, see [semantic-release-gitlab docs](https://github.com/semantic-release/gitlab?tab=readme-ov-file#options), default: `'https://gitlab.com'`

**Note:** You might want to use `$$` to escape `$` char in several environments like GitLab CI configuration file
